| | |  | Shower Chairs | Home » » » Drive Medical Exercise Peddler - Silver Vein | | | | | | | Description: | | Great to use on the floor for legs or put on tabletop to exercise arms.
Four anti-slip rubber pads prevent sliding and protect floor.
Compact for storage and transport | | | Features: | |
• Safe and gentle form of low impact exercise
• Stimulates circulation
• Ideal for toning leg and arm muscles
• Tension can be adjusted
• Comes completely assembled

the peddlerMay 31, 2010 It is exactly what I needed to help with my arthritis in my knees and with my weight loss helper I can sit and peddle and not even know that I am exercising. the only problem is finding a chair that is level with the peddles! I have noticed that my knees are a little better and I am able to walk for short distances without too much discomfort and pain YaY! The only thing I do not like about this item is that the tension adjuster tends to losen when you are peddling

I'm working at my desk AND working out!Feb 11, 2010 I'm the typical former professional athlete that has gone to seed. After hard physical workouts most of my life, I now have an extremely sedentary job AND I'm burned out on working out. I've been struggling to find a way to get some exercise that I don't loath. On a whim I bought this little machine and I LOVE IT! I can work at my computer, and get some exercise at the same time. Now, will this replace an aerobics class, running, or some such workout? I doubt it. BUT for those of us struggling to get in ANY exercise, I think that it is going to be great. It's sitting RIGHT HERE under my desk...how can I just ignore it? The truth is that I don't have to. I don't have to change my clothes, put on workout shoes or anything. I just have to stick my feet onto the pedals and do it.
Also, my desk chair is a roller type that doesn't have "brakes", so as my chair starts to slide back a bit, I have to steady it with my arms and back...AN UPPER BODY WORKOUT! This also makes me have to use some torso for stability. WOW!!
I think that this is a GREAT little solution for me. And it isn't a huge $$ investment, either. I set it up in less that 3 minutes and am working out RIGHT NOW...AS I TYPE!!! I'm THRILLED.
